- 1Derelicts·HYDROLANT 1852/032003-09-30 05:40Z → cancelled 2003-10-01 07:10ZF/V pesca II disabled and adrift vicinity 26-44S 046-28WSouth Atlantic Ocean
F/V PESCA II DISABLED AND ADRIFT VICINITY 26-44S 046-28W. VESSELS IN VICINITY REQUESTED TO KEEP A SHARP LOOKOUT, ASSIST IF POSSIBLE. REPORTS TO ANY COASTAL RADIO STATION.
